Exploring Licensing Jurisdictions and Their Impact
One of the key differentiators between casinos is their licensing jurisdiction. Many operate under licenses issued by authorities in regions like Malta, Curacao, Gibraltar, and the Isle of Man. Each jurisdiction has its own set of regulations governing casino operations, player protection, and responsible gambling practices. For example, casinos licensed in Malta are generally held to a high standard of compliance, requiring them to adhere to stringent rules regarding data protection, anti-money laundering, and fair gaming. A Curacao license, while more accessible for operators, often has less stringent requirements, which can translate to varying levels of player protection. Understanding these differences is crucial for players to make informed decisions about where to gamble online.
The licensing jurisdiction also impacts the types of games a casino can offer and the payment methods they can support. Some jurisdictions are more permissive regarding certain types of gambling, such as live dealer games or sports betting, while others have stricter limitations. Similarly, the ability to accept different currencies and payment options can vary depending on the licensing authority. Players should research the specific regulations of the jurisdiction in which a casino is licensed to ensure it aligns with their preferences and needs. This due diligence can help minimize potential risks and maximize the enjoyment of the online gambling experience.
| Malta Gaming Authority | Stringent compliance, data protection, anti-money laundering | High level of player security, dispute resolution mechanisms |
| Curacao eGaming | More accessible for operators, less stringent requirements | Variable player protection, limited dispute resolution |
| Gibraltar Regulatory Authority | High standards, focus on responsible gambling | Strong player protection, independent auditing |
Choosing a casino with a reputable license offers a baseline level of trust and security. It doesn't guarantee a flawless experience, but it does signify that the operator is subject to some form of oversight and accountability.

Bonus Structures and Wagering Requirements
Online casinos frequently employ bonus structures to attract new players and retain existing ones. These bonuses can take various forms, including welcome bonuses, deposit matches, free spins, and loyalty programs. A may offer particularly enticing bonus packages, as they often operate in more competitive markets. However, it’s crucial to carefully examine the terms and conditions associated with any bonus offer, paying close attention to wagering requirements. Wagering requirements specify the amount of money a player must wager before they can withdraw any winnings derived from the bonus.
High wagering requirements can make it challenging to actually cash out bonus funds, effectively rendering the bonus less valuable. Players should also be aware of any game restrictions associated with bonuses. Some casinos may restrict the use of bonus funds to specific games, or contribute different percentages of wagers towards the fulfillment of wagering requirements. For example, slots typically contribute 100% towards wagering requirements, while table games may contribute only 10% or 20%. A thorough understanding of the bonus terms and conditions is essential to avoid disappointment and maximize the benefits of online casino promotions. Responsible Gambling and Player Support
A responsible approach to online gambling is paramount, and reputable prioritize player well-being. They offer a range of tools and resources to help players manage their gambling habits, including deposit limits, loss limits, self-exclusion options, and access to support organizations. Self-exclusion allows players to voluntarily ban themselves from the casino for a specified period, providing a crucial safeguard against problem gambling. The availability of these tools demonstrates a commitment to responsible gaming practices and player protection.
